#e95c05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e95c05 is composed of 91.4% red, 36.1%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.5% magenta, 97.9%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 22.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#e95c05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b80a with #d30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

#e95c05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e95c05 has RGB values of R:233, G:92,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.98,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15293445.

Shades and Tints of #e95c05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fff5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#e95c05
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7673 is the less saturated color, while #e95c05 is the most saturated one.
